## Offline Mode — TerraTally Field Surveys

Plugins must queue writes locally when TerraTally loses connectivity. Do not assume sync order; the reconciler replays by capture timestamp. Conflicts resolve last-writer-wins unless your plugin registers a merge hook. Test against the Hollowpine staging mesh before shipping. Your plugin reads these settings at startup; the current values are listed below.

config for kawig-kagug:
WENETH_PIN=0097
WENETH_TENANT=silath
WENETH_METRICS_HOST=metrics.weneth.qirvangrid.example
WENETH_SEAL=seal_9505f14d
WENETH_STANDBY_TEAM=sorox

## Tuning

The receipt mailer (Almsgate) batches donation receipts and sends through the Thornquay relay. On-call: if the queue backs up, resist the urge to crank batch size — the relay rate-limits per connection, and bigger batches just mean bigger retries. Scale worker count first, then shorten the flush interval. Dedupe window must stay longer than the retry horizon or donors get duplicate receipts, which generates tickets. All knobs live in one place and are read at worker start. Current production values follow.

tuning table, kajop-yafof:
QUOTAS = {
    "wenath": 10,
    "ulaael": 5,
}

Handover for deep-link routing in the Fernpath mobile app. All inbound links pass through the RouteBroker module, which maps URL patterns to screens via routes/manifest.json — never hardcode screen names elsewhere. Two gotchas for a new contractor: universal links fall back to the web view if the pattern match fails silently (check the broker logs), and deferred links from the install flow arrive up to 30 seconds late, so guard against double navigation. Routing questions and pattern change approvals go to the engineer named below.

signatory, yahog-badug: Quenix Ulaael

## Further Reading

When reviewing changes that vendor third-party fonts into the Bramblewick UI repo, verify the license file accompanies each font family and that subsetting was done with the approved Glyphtrim pipeline. Unsubsetted fonts bloat bundles and have caused release blocks before. The complete vendoring checklist, license matrix, and subsetting instructions are maintained on the internal documentation site.

dashboard of yagep-tajop = https://jira.tolvaqsys.internal/browse/pages/pages/browse